Environment Canada issues freezing rain warning for Sunday


Environment Canada issued a freezing rain warning for Ottawa for early Sunday morning, possibly lasting until midday. The weather agency said the freezing rain will be followed by strong winds and snow, as well as blowing snow Sunday afternoon and into Monday morning. Snow or ice pellets tonight is forecasted to quickly change to freezing rain late overnight or early Sunday morning, the agency said. Environment Canada said travel may become hazardous due to slippery conditions on untreated surfaces. Surfaces such as highways, roads, walkways and parking lots will become icy, slippery and hazardous, the agency said.
